  • ARIA digital anamorphosis : Digital transformation of health and care in airway diseases from research to practice
  • 2021
  • In: Allergy. European Journal of Allergy and Clinical Immunology. - : John Wiley & Sons. - 0105-4538 .- 1398-9995. ; 76:1, s. 168-190
  • Research review (peer-reviewed)abstract
    • Digital anamorphosis is used to define a distorted image of health and care that may be viewed correctly using digital tools and strategies. MASK digital anamorphosis represents the process used by MASK to develop the digital transformation of health and care in rhinitis. It strengthens the ARIA change management strategy in the prevention and management of airway disease. The MASK strategy is based on validated digital tools. Using the MASK digital tool and the CARAT online enhanced clinical framework, solutions for practical steps of digital enhancement of care are proposed.

  • 2019 update of EULAR recommendations for vaccination in adult patients with autoimmune inflammatory rheumatic diseases
  • 2020
  • In: Annals of the Rheumatic Diseases. - : BMJ. - 0003-4967 .- 1468-2060. ; 79:1, s. 39-52
  • Journal article (peer-reviewed)abstract
    • To update the European League Against Rheumatism (EULAR) recommendations for vaccination in adult patients with autoimmune inflammatory rheumatic diseases (AIIRD) published in 2011. Four systematic literature reviews were performed regarding the incidence/prevalence of vaccine-preventable infections among patients with AIIRD; efficacy, immunogenicity and safety of vaccines; effect of anti-rheumatic drugs on the response to vaccines; effect of vaccination of household of AIIRDs patients. Subsequently, recommendations were formulated based on the evidence and expert opinion. The updated recommendations comprise six overarching principles and nine recommendations. The former address the need for an annual vaccination status assessment, shared decision-making and timing of vaccination, favouring vaccination during quiescent disease, preferably prior to the initiation of immunosuppression. Non-live vaccines can be safely provided to AIIRD patients regardless of underlying therapy, whereas live-attenuated vaccines may be considered with caution. Influenza and pneumococcal vaccination should be strongly considered for the majority of patients with AIIRD. Tetanus toxoid and human papilloma virus vaccination should be provided to AIIRD patients as recommended for the general population. Hepatitis A, hepatitis B and herpes zoster vaccination should be administered to AIIRD patients at risk. Immunocompetent household members of patients with AIIRD should receive vaccines according to national guidelines, except for the oral poliomyelitis vaccine. Live-attenuated vaccines should be avoided during the first 6 months of life in newborns of mothers treated with biologics during the second half of pregnancy. These 2019 EULAR recommendations provide an up-to-date guidance on the management of vaccinations in patients with AIIRD.

  • A novel non-antimicrobial treatment of bacterial vaginosis : An open label two-private centre study
  • 2021
  • In: European Journal of Obstetrics and Gynecology and Reproductive Biology. - : Elsevier BV. - 0301-2115. ; 256, s. 419-424
  • Journal article (peer-reviewed)abstract
    • Background: Bacterial vaginosis (BV) is the most common cause of vaginal discharge. It is caused by an imbalance in the normal vaginal microbiota. Symptoms include an offensive odour. Standard oral or vaginal antimicrobial treatments have high immediate cure rates but almost as high recurrence rates. pHyph, a vaginal pessary, contains glucono-delta-lactone (GDL) and sodium gluconate (NaG) which restore normal pH and disrupt the associated biofilm. Aim: To investigate the clinical performance of pHyph, for both treatment and recurrence prevention. Design An open-label, single arm, multi-centre first in women study. Setting: Two private gynaecology clinics in Skåne County, Southern Sweden. Methods: Twenty four adult women with confirmed bacterial vaginosis received the investigational product for self-administration on days 0, 2, 4, and 6 and were assessed on day 7. Clinical cure was defined as absence of three of four Amsel's criteria (pH excluded) on day 7. Safety and tolerability were also recorded. Those not cured by day 7 received a prolonged treatment protocol. Results There were three withdrawals, two before the day 7 assessment. 18/22 (82 %) were clinically cured at day 7. The pessary was well tolerated. Recurrence rates at 14 days in patients cured at day 7 after receiving standard study treatment (n = 18) were 1/18 (5.6 %) with no additional recurrences reported at 35 days. Three of four patients not cured at 7 days received continued treatment (day 7, 9, 11, and 13), but none were cured at 14 days. Conclusion: pHyph has the potential for both high cure rates and a reduction in recurrence.
